Salary Guide for Faculty in Pattani

Faculty salaries in Pattani vary depending on role, experience, and institution type. Based on recent data for Southern Thailand, entry-level positions such as Lecturers or Assistant Professors typically earn between ฿30,000 and ฿50,000 per month ($900–$1,500 USD). Mid-level roles, including Associate Professors, can expect salaries ranging from ฿50,000 to ฿80,000 per month ($1,500–$2,400 USD). Senior positions like Full Professors or Department Chairs often earn between ฿80,000 and ฿120,000 per month ($2,400–$3,600 USD), with additional benefits such as housing allowances or research grants at larger institutions.

Several factors influence pay in Pattani, including the cost of living, which is generally lower than in Bangkok, allowing for a comfortable lifestyle even at lower salary brackets. Public universities often offer more stable salaries and benefits compared to private institutions, though private colleges may provide higher pay for specialized roles. Additionally, faculty with international qualifications or publications may negotiate higher compensation. Weather and Climate in Pattani

Pattani experiences a tropical monsoon climate, characterized by high humidity and consistent temperatures throughout the year. Average temperatures range from 25°C to 32°C (77°F to 89°F), with little seasonal variation. The region has two main seasons: the wet season from May to December, with heavy rainfall and occasional flooding, and the dry season from January to April, which offers more comfortable weather for outdoor activities. ☀️

The warm and humid climate can impact academic life, particularly during the wet season when travel to campus may be challenging due to rain. Many universities in Pattani adapt by scheduling key events and examinations during drier months. Lifestyle and Cost of Living in Pattani

Living in Pattani offers a distinct lifestyle shaped by its location in Southern Thailand. The cost of living is relatively low compared to Bangkok, making it an attractive destination for academics. Average monthly rent for a one-bedroom apartment in Pattani ranges from ฿5,000 to ฿10,000 ($150–$300 USD), while groceries and dining out are also affordable, with a typical meal costing ฿40–฿80 ($1.20–$2.40 USD). Transportation costs are minimal, with motorbikes being a popular and economical choice.

Culturally, Pattani is a melting pot of Thai, Malay, and Islamic influences, reflected in its festivals, cuisine, and daily life. Academics can enjoy local markets, historical sites like the Krue Se Mosque, and nearby beaches for weekend getaways. The slower pace of life fosters a relaxed environment, ideal for those seeking balance alongside their careers. However, infrastructure and entertainment options may be more limited compared to larger cities.
